This Chicken Enchilada Soup is the perfect comfort food you’ll crave, loaded with delicious flavors and textures.
- Author: Souzan
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 40 minutes
- Yield: 6 servings
- Category: Soup
- Method: stovetop
- Cuisine: Mexican
- Diet: gluten-free
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 pound chicken breast, cooked and shredded
- 1 can black beans, drained and rinsed
- 1 can corn, drained
- 1 can diced tomatoes
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 cup shredded cheese (optional)
- 1/4 cup chopped cilantro (for garnish)
-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at.
- Add shredded chicken, black beans, corn, diced tomatoes, and chicken broth.
- Stir in ch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.
- Bring the soup to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 20 minutes.
- Serve hot, topped with shredded cheese and chopped cilantro, if desired.
Notes
- For a spicier soup, add jalapeños or cayenne pepper.
- This soup can be made ahead of time and reheated.
